Important Safety Information
1.
For LT150 systems, to reduce the risk of electric shock, explosion or fire;
⚫
Use only the supplied AC power adapter
⚫
Do not disassemble the product
⚫
Avoid contact with liquids besides the permitted certain equipments
⚫
Use only the proper type of battery and rechargeable battery supplied by the manufacturer
2.
Battery Safety and Cautions
⚫
Do not charge with any other AC power adapter or charger.
⚫
Do not burn, disassemble, bend or short-circuit the battery.
⚫
Dispose of used up battery promptly and safely according to local regulations.
⚫
Keep battery away from children.
⚫
Do not short the metal contacts with electrically conducting material such as bracelets, keys, and etc.
⚫
Recommended battery storage temperature is -20 °C to 30°C for less than 1 year, -20°C to 40°C for less
than 90 days, -20 °C to 50°C for Less than 30 days.
⚫
Recommended Battery charging temperature is 0°C to 40°C
⚫
Do not burn or expose batteries to excessive heat such as sunshine or other heat sources
⚫
When using
alkaline or other maker’s rechargeable batteries other than LAON provided rechargeable
batteries, LTWI-BAT50 and LTWI-BAT150, use the same batteries as packaged by the makers for the
same specifications, related current and voltage. In case of using non-LAON provided rechargeable
batteries, use the maker designated battery charger. Two or Four batteries to be used together by
putting into the Battery Sled of LAON products should be managed to have the same residual time, life
and recharged with same cycles. Using batteries together with different specifications and natures may
cause damages on inner parts of the applicable LAON product and affect battery operating time.
3.
Antenna Safety and Cautions
⚫
Use only manufacturer supplied antennas.
⚫
Antenna shall be mounted in such a manner to minimize the potential for human contact during normal
operation. The antenna of the Mobile Station should not be contacted during operation. The minimum
separation distance of 7.9 inches (20 cm) from the antenna to the body of user required.
